I've been on sulphsalazine for a few months now along with Hydroxycloroquine, plus amytriptiline & meloxicam as well as co codamol.

For the last 4-5 weeks I have had a revolting taste in my mouth along with heightened sense of smell. I haven't got a sinus infection, my teeth are fine, I haven;t got a candida infection, it;s not reflux, I really don't know what causing it.

Several people have said that sulphsalazine can cause a bad taste and I'm now taking 2500mgs a day although I've dropped back to 2grams as I was getting headaches with the increase.

I'm losing weight as I can't eat alot of foods without them tasting foul - especially chocolate!!!!

The trouble is that even if it isn't the sulphsalazine psychologically I believe it is so don't want to take it. The trouble is I know that it has to build up in the body to be effective so it will take quite a while to get out of my system!

I'd like to be able to say that it was helping my arthritis but I'm not convinced it is, I'm still in a lot of pain & discomfort - more so than I was before I started taking it.

Do you take the enteric coated sulpha tabs? I started on the ordinary ones, and found they caused a nasty taste (and reflux), so have changed to the coated ones and don't have problems now. Don't know whether it would make a difference for you, but could be worth asking?
